Course Content

• **Digital Humanities Research Proposal Writing:** This unit focuses on crafting compelling and competitive research proposals, covering all stages from initial concept to final submission.
• **Grant Writing and Funding for Digital Humanities Projects:** This unit explores various funding opportunities, proposal strategies, and budget management specific to Digital Humanities initiatives.
• **Data Management and Visualization in Digital Humanities:** This unit covers essential skills in managing, analyzing, and visualizing large datasets common in Digital Humanities research (e.g., text analysis, network analysis).
• **Digital Scholarship and Open Access Publishing:** This unit emphasizes the dissemination of research findings through open access platforms and explores best practices in digital scholarship.
• **Ethical Considerations in Digital Humanities Research:** This unit examines the ethical implications of digital research, including data privacy, intellectual property, and representation.
• **Project Management for Digital Humanities:** This unit provides essential project management skills, crucial for successful completion of complex digital humanities projects.
• **Advanced Text Analysis Techniques:** This unit focuses on advanced methods for analyzing textual data, using tools like NLTK or similar software.
• **Networking and Collaboration in the Digital Humanities:** This unit facilitates building networks within the Digital Humanities community through workshops, mentoring, and collaborative projects.

Career Advancement Programme in Digital Humanities: UK Job Market Outlook

Role Description
Digital Humanities Researcher (Primary Keyword: Research; Secondary Keyword: Analysis) Conducting cutting-edge research using digital tools and methods; analyzing large datasets; publishing findings in academic journals.
Digital Curator (Primary Keyword: Curation; Secondary Keyword: Archiving) Managing and preserving digital collections; developing innovative ways to make cultural heritage accessible online; collaborating with stakeholders.
Data Scientist (Digital Humanities) (Primary Keyword: Data; Secondary Keyword: Programming) Applying data science techniques to humanities data; developing algorithms and models; working with large-scale datasets for analysis and visualization.
Web Developer (Digital Humanities) (Primary Keyword: Development; Secondary Keyword: Web Technologies) Building user-friendly websites and applications for digital humanities projects; integrating digital resources; ensuring accessibility.
Digital Humanities Project Manager (Primary Keyword: Management; Secondary Keyword: Project Planning) Planning, coordinating, and executing digital humanities projects; managing budgets and timelines; working with diverse teams.
